Manchester City moved to within one win of the Premier League title after a dramatic 1-0 victory over Leicester on Monday night.
As the clock ticked down at a nervous Etihad Stadium, City captain Vincent Kompany scored a thunderbolt from 25 yards to take them back above Liverpool.
